Before investing, consider these crucial points in detail:

  • Safety & Harness System: The absolute first priority is safety. Look for a high chair that meets current safety standards (like ASTM and CPSIA). A five-point harness is the gold standard, securing the child at the shoulders, hips, and between the legs, preventing them from wiggling out or standing up. Also, check the chair’s base for stability to ensure it won’t tip easily, especially with an active child.
  • Portability & Weight: The entire purpose of a travel high chair is its portability. Consider the item’s weight—anything under 10 pounds is generally manageable. Examine how it folds; a one-piece, umbrella-style fold is often the quickest and most compact. A dedicated carrying bag is a massive plus, keeping the chair contained and easy to transport from the car to your destination.
  • Materials & Durability: Travel gear takes a beating. Look for durable materials like sturdy nylon fabric that can resist tears and wear. The frame should be made of solid metal. Since this chair will be used for eating, easily cleanable surfaces are non-negotiable. A vinyl or plastic-coated tray is excellent for quick wipe-downs, but also consider how you’ll clean the fabric portions after inevitable spills.
  • Ease of Use & Maintenance: A portable high chair should reduce stress, not add to it. A design that requires no assembly and sets up in seconds is ideal. When it comes to cleaning, a simple wipe-down is great for daily use, but for bigger messes, some parents prefer a chair that can be hosed down and air-dried. Check for crevices where food can get trapped, as these can be difficult to clean over time.

First Impressions: The Familiar “Click” of Freedom

The moment we pulled the ciao! baby Portable High Chair from its box, we had an immediate sense of recognition. It comes packed neatly in its own carry bag, and the entire concept is brilliantly simple: it’s a classic foldable camping chair, ingeniously reimagined for a baby. There is absolutely no assembly required. You simply pull it from the bag, open the frame in one fluid motion until it clicks into place, and it’s ready for use. The whole process takes less than 15 seconds, a feature we came to appreciate deeply when dealing with a hungry and impatient toddler.

The build feels surprisingly robust for its 8-pound weight. The frame is metal, and the seat is made from a durable nylon fabric that feels similar to high-quality outdoor gear. The most critical part, the tray, is integrated directly into the chair’s structure and covered with a thick, clear vinyl that’s taut and ready for action. It even includes a built-in mesh cup holder, a small but thoughtful touch. Our initial impression was one of pure, unadulterated convenience. This isn’t a scaled-down version of a bulky home high chair; it’s a purpose-built tool designed from the ground up for one thing: portability. In-the-Field Performance: The Tray, The Harness, and The Real-World Mess

Once set up, the chair’s performance is a story of thoughtful design with one significant compromise. The five-point safety harness is robust and easy to adjust, providing excellent security. We felt confident that our very active child was safely contained, whether she was eating or just playing with toys. The seat itself is deep, and as one parent noted, the enclosed fabric sides are a hidden benefit: “I really like how the sides around the legs are closed in so if she drops a toy in her lap it doesn’t hit the floor.” We agree completely; this design feature significantly reduced the number of times we had to play “fetch” with dropped toys and pacifiers.

Now, let’s talk about the tray. The integrated tray with its clear vinyl cover is fantastic for cleanup. No matter the mess—yogurt, spaghetti sauce, mashed avocado—a few wet wipes were all it took to make it look brand new. This is a huge advantage over fabric-only chairs. However, the most consistent criticism of the ciao! baby Portable High Chair is valid: the tray slopes downward toward the child. Because the tray’s tension is created by the chair’s frame, the weight of the child in the seat causes the fabric to sag slightly, creating this incline. Round foods like peas, puffs, and blueberries will inevitably roll into your child’s lap. We found this to be more of a minor annoyance than a dealbreaker. As one user pragmatically stated, “the trade off for me is knowing I’m using this on the go so I can live with some food falling into his lap rather than holding him on mine the entire day.” For messier meals, we simply used suction-cup plates or bowls, which adhered perfectly to the vinyl tray and solved the problem. The convenience of a quick, hygienic wipe-down often outweighed the frustration of a rolling grape.

Durability and Design Quirks: An Honest Look at the Long-Term

During our months of testing, our unit held up remarkably well. The stitching remained intact, the locking mechanism was reliable, and the vinyl tray cover showed no signs of tearing. However, in synthesizing user feedback with our own experience, it’s clear there can be some inconsistency in quality control and a few design elements to be aware of. Several users reported issues like the crotch strap ripping after a few weeks of use or receiving a chair with a defective lock. One disappointed parent noted, “We have had this for less than a month and it is already broken. The crotch piece ripped off.” While this wasn’t our experience, it’s an important point to consider. We recommend inspecting all seams and the locking mechanism thoroughly upon arrival. The company does appear to have responsive customer service, which is a reassuring fallback.

The other major design quirk is the size of the leg holes. We found them to be adequate for our child, but numerous reviews mention that they can be a tight squeeze for babies with chubbier thighs. “The only downside is that the holes for the baby’s legs are kind of small,” one user commented, a sentiment echoed by several others. This can make getting a wriggly child in and out a bit more challenging. It’s a design trade-off; the snug fit adds to the child’s security in the seat, but it may limit the chair’s usability as your child approaches the upper end of the 35-pound weight limit. For families with larger babies, this is a critical factor to weigh before you make this portable chair your go-to solution.

The Upseat is fundamentally a different tool for a different job. It’s a floor seat and booster chair designed with ergonomic support and healthy hip development in mind. Its primary use is on the floor for playtime or strapped to a dining chair for mealtime at home or while visiting. While it is portable, it doesn’t provide the stand-alone height of the ciao! baby Portable High Chair. You would always need a floor or an adult chair to use it. The Upseat is a superior choice for parents focused on proper posture for a baby learning to sit up, and for use as a booster seat at a standard table. However, for true stand-alone convenience at a park, beach, or campsite, the ciao! baby is the clear winner.

The Stokke Tripp Trapp is the polar opposite of the ciao! baby Portable High Chair. It is a premium, heirloom-quality piece of furniture designed to be a permanent fixture in your home. Its “grow-with-me” design allows it to transform from a baby high chair to a toddler chair and eventually to an adult-sized chair, offering decades of use. It is beautifully crafted, highly ergonomic, and brings your child right up to the dinner table. However, it is heavy, requires assembly, and is in no way portable. You would choose the Tripp Trapp as your primary, everyday chair for its longevity and design, while the ciao! baby is the specialized tool you’d buy specifically for adventures outside the home.

The Maxi-Cosi Minla represents a middle ground, leaning heavily towards a traditional, full-featured high chair. It boasts 6 different modes, including multiple height and recline positions, making it incredibly versatile for use at home from infancy through the toddler years. It does fold for storage, which is a key feature, but it remains significantly larger, heavier, and more complex than the ciao! baby. The Minla is for families who want one primary high chair that can be folded and put in a pantry or closet when not in use. It is not designed for true portability in the sense of taking it to a picnic or a ball game. The ciao! baby Portable High Chair trades all the Minla’s adjustability for ultimate, lightweight mobility.
